Alvin Robert Nixon, 72, of Dublin, VA, loving husband, father and patriot, completed his life’s journey on Thursday December 20, 2018. Alvin, a Purple Heart recipient, proudly defended our nation and its values with 20 years of service in the U.S. Army, serving three tours of combat duty in Vietnam. He retired from the military in 1984, became a U.S. Government Contracting Consultant with various companies, and in 2005 retired as a Regional Transit Manager for Local Motion in Barnwell, SC. Upon this retirement, he returned to Pulaski County, VA where he enjoyed the beauty and wildlife of this great commonwealth.

Alvin was preceded in death by his parents, Winfred and Sarah Nixon, and younger brothers Donald and Terry Nixon. He is survived by his loving wife Edeltraud (Edie) Nixon, son Christopher Brandon Nixon (Angela), Clemson, SC, Carsten Steiner (Paige) Branchville, SC, grandchildren Christopher Brandon Nixon, Clemson, SC, Carsten Andruw and Nicholas Sage Steiner, Branchville, SC, and sisters Ann Vaughn and Rachel Ernest, Pulaski, VA.
